Sophie O'Sullivan sets new 800m personal best as Adeleke takes sixth over 200m
SOPHIE O’SULLIVAN HAS clocked a new personal best over 800m after finishing in second place in Italy.
O’Sullivan clocked 1:58.60 at the Grand Prix Brescia, which is a Continental Tour Silver meeting. That performance brings her to second on the all-time Irish list behind Ciara Mageean.
Rhasidat Adeleke was also running at this event in the women’s 200m. The Dubliner, who won a silver medal over 200m at the European Championships, clocked 22.85 to take sixth while Nigeria’s Favour Ofili won in a time of 22.03.
Meanwhile, European bronze medallist Andrew Coscoran was seventh in the men’s 1500m (3:34,37) at the ISTAF 2026 in Berlin, which is also a Continental Tour Silver meeting. Australia’s Cameron Myers was the winner in 3:30.96.
Sarah Lavin was also in action in Berlin, clocking 13.40 to take eighth in the women’s 100m hurdles.
Sophie Becker is now second on the Irish all-time list over 300m after clocking 36.99 to finish third at the Memorial Zbigniewa Ludwichowskiego, a World Athletics Continental Tour Bronze meet in Poland.
Sarah Healy was in Switzerland where she took seventh in the women’s 1500m at the Galà dei Castelli in Bellinzona. Healy crossed the line in 4:01.18 while European 5000m and 10000m champion Nadia Battocletti took the win in 3:57.54.
